Overview

Field Value
Gene ID LotjaGi1g1v0727300
Transcript ID LotjaGi1g1v0727300.1
Lotus japonicus genome version Gifu v1.2
Description Nodulin-like / Major Facilitator Superfamily protein; TAIR: AT2G39210.1 Major facilitator superfamily protein; Swiss-Prot: sp|F4I9E1|NFD4_ARATH Protein NUCLEAR FUSION DEFECTIVE 4; TrEMBL-Plants: tr|G7I7D1|G7I7D1_MEDTR MFS transporter; Found in the gene: LotjaGi1g1v0727300
Working Lj name n.a.
